Muang Thai Prakan Chewit Health Insurance...only pay 20 years?

Featured Replies

Hey Guys,

I am looking at health insurance in Thailand. Does anyone have any personal experience with Muang Thai Prakan Chewit health insurance?

When i spoke to them, their packages seemed very similar to Bupa (in terms of cost and cover), but they said you only pay for 20 years and then after that you get covered by the same package for free for the rest of your life.

Can anyone verify this? and how are they to deal with?
